TitleAntarctic engineer : memoir of John Russell / by John Russell and Dale Lorna Jacobsen.DescriptionAt 12 John Russell took afternoon tea with Lady Shackleton. From that moment there was no doubt he would become an Engineer. Antarctica was his goal. John was part of the ANARE expeditions which pioneered Australia's Antarctic Stations in the 1950s. He was awarded the Polar Medal in 1956.
